Tavsif

Climate change significantly impacts global agriculture, affecting crop yields and food security. Rising temperatures reduce yields of staple crops like wheat, rice, and maize, with a 1°C increase potentially decreasing yields by 10%. Extreme weather events disrupt farming cycles, causing significant losses annually. Changes in precipitation patterns lead to water scarcity, affecting 40% of agricultural land. Increased CO2 levels can enhance some crop growth but may reduce nutritional quality. By 2050, climate change could increase the number of undernourished people by 183 million, primarily in developing regions. Shifts in pest and disease patterns also threaten crop productivity
